Holes】In the quiet town of Green Lake, where the sun beats down relentlessly and the dust clings to every surface like a memory, there's a place that stands out not for its beauty, but for its mystery. It's called Camp Green Lake, a juvenile detention center where boys are sent to dig holes in the desert as punishment. But what begins as a simple act of labor soon unravels into a tale of fate, friendship, and the hidden truths buried deep beneath the earth.

The story centers around Stanley Yelnats, a 14-year-old boy who is wrongfully accused of stealing a pair of sneakers from a famous baseball player. Sentenced to Camp Green Lake, he finds himself among other troubled youths, each with their own story of misfortune. Among them is Zero, a quiet, intelligent boy who becomes Stanley's closest friend. Together, they navigate the harsh environment, learning to survive and find meaning in their suffering.

What makes Holes so compelling is its ability to blend mystery with heart. It's a story about resilience, the power of friendship, and the idea that even in the most desolate places, there is always the possibility of redemption. The characters are richly developed, each with their own struggles and growth, and the setting itself—desert, heat, isolation—becomes almost a character in its own right.

In the end, the holes are not just physical spaces but symbols of the secrets we carry, the mistakes we make, and the paths we take to heal. And as Stanley and Zero discover the truth, they also find a way to break free—not just from the camp, but from the chains of their past.

Holes is more than just a book about digging. It's a journey through time, fate, and the human spirit. And sometimes, the greatest treasures are not found in the ground, but in the people we meet along the way.
